ssh-keygen -t ecdsa -b 256 -f /etc/ssh/ssh_host_ecdsa_key 这里,-t ecdsa指定密钥类型为ECDSA,-b 256指定密钥长度为256位(对于ECDSA来说,这是一个常见的长度),-f /etc/ssh/ssh_host_ecdsa_key指定密钥文件的保存位置。 如何生成ED25519类型的主机密钥: 要生成ED25519类型的主机密钥,你可以使用以下...
ssh-keygen -t rsa -b4096-f my_id -C"email@example.com" 其中: [-t rsa] 表示使用 RSA 算法。 [-b 4096] 表示 RSA 密钥长度 4096 bits (默认 2048 bits)。Ed25519 算法不需要指定。 [-f my_id] 表示在【当前工作目录】下生成一个私钥文件 my_id (同时也会生成一个公钥文件 my_id.pub)。
首先生成使用密钥对 使用ssh-keygen生成密钥对 生成的文件默认保存在~/.ssh/目录下,一般会用到下面三个命令: -t 指定密钥类型,支持“dsa”,”ecdsa”,”ed25519”,”rsa”,默认类型为“rsa”user@client:.ssh ssh 用户1774772 2019/02/12 Linux 命令(212)—— ssh-add 命令 ...
当我将此行添加到 C 面板终端时: ssh-keygen -t ed25519 -C "[email protected] DAY-MONTH-YEAR" -f ~/.ssh/my_key 我回来了: unknown key type ed25519 还有其他方法还是我需要通过终端安装某些东西?ssh terminal cpanel ssh-keygen 1个回答 0投票 如果问题仍然存在或者其他人遇到相同的阻止程序,...
ssh-keygen -t ed25519 -C "注释内容(任意填写):your_email@example.com" 选择路径,这里可以直接回车 Generating public/private ed25519 key pair. Enter file in which to save the key (/home/user/.ssh/id_ed25519): 3. 设置**passphrase(口令):**口令默认为空,可以选择使用口令保护私钥文件。 Enter...
ssh-keygen-t ed25519 2.将生成的公钥 复制到 服务器 要登录用户的家目录(root用户为/root,其他用户为/home/用户名)/.ssh/authorized_keys文件里,没有的话自己创建; 其中openSSH 为了安全,只允许 文件所有者有写入权限,所以如果权限不对,要自己修改.ssh 为700,authorized_keys为600 ...
第一次见到这个算法,是在github。大概在2020年,更新仓库代码不能再使用账号和密码了,必须用ssh key,github的ssh key支持很多种加密签名算法,而ed25519是其中之一。如何生成ssh key呢,非常简单,在本地生成公钥和私钥,然后把公钥添加到github即可: $ ssh-keygen -t ed25519 -C "your_email@example.com" ...
ssh-keygen-t ed25519-C"beifffeng@gmail.com" 3. 将公钥复制到远程服务器 使用ssh-copy-id命令将公钥复制到远程服务器。在Git Bash中输入: 代码语言:javascript 代码运行次数:0 运行 AI代码解释 ssh-copy-id username@remote_host 输入远程服务器的密码后,公钥会自动添加到远程服务器的~/.ssh/authorized_keys...
ssh-keygen -t ed25519 -b 4096 -C "您的电子邮件地址" -f id_ed25519 这里的“您的电子邮件地址”,可以输入其他能够表示您身份的信息,以便确定这份密钥是属于您的。 按照屏幕提示,设置id_rsa密钥文件的密码;如果您不需要使用密码保护id_rsa文件,则直接回车。
ssh-keygen -t ed25519 -C"your_email@example.com" note:如果您使用的是不支持 Ed25519 算法的旧系统,请使用 RSA,感兴趣的可以点击Ed25519 和 RSA 详情入口了解; 参数解释: -t: 指定使用的数字签名算法; -C: 注释,随便填; -f: 指定文件输出位置,可选默认为 ~/.ssh/ ...